Mrs Brown 1 year ago
4

Was suggested this place from a lady at cupcake cuties. She was trying us how good it was and that they had the live shows, so... we had to check it out. We were not disappointed. Very nice atmosphere. When we walked in we kinda felt under dressed.... theyhave the entrance decorated with flowers and it looks so elegant. We arrived at opening 4pm. We were immediately seated and outdrunk orders taken. Our waitress was Kayla. She done a great job taking order and refilling drinks and making sure we hadeverything we needed. We had a short wait as the wanted to make sure no one else came in to sit at the grill with us..... noone else showed so we had that whole grill to ourselves. There were only 2 grills going while we were there. Out chef was veryfunny n kept the kids engaged. They give very large portions so be prepared to get a to go box. Can easily make 2 meals out ofeach serving. (We did anyway) and we ate till We were stuffed at the restaurant. For 3 adult portions and 1 child portion itwas 135 including tip. And we each got coke to drink. Over all everything was great. We hadn't been to a hibachi grill sincepre covid so it was nice. Most hibachi places r take out only anymore so I'm glad they are back to doing shows at thislocation. Read more
